#b154cb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b154cb is composed of 69.4% red, 32.9% green and 79.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 12.8% cyan, 58.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 286.9 degrees, a saturation of 53.4% and a lightness of 56.3%. #b154cb color hex could be obtained by blending #ffa8ff with #630097. Closest websafe color is: #9966cc.

Shades and Tints of #b154cb
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#080309 is the darkest color, while #fcf9fd is the lightest one.

Tones of #b154cb
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#948798 is the less saturated color, while #ce21fe is the most saturated one.
